Output f817c40915a0a1c76e604f7ee876c2c07f2c17cb2fecd187ea9200ab0543dba4:17

value
19220
script pubkey
OP_0 OP_PUSHBYTES_20 d8bdd3d181695e233b2c1bdbb37297914b24745f
address
bc1qmz7a85vpd90zxwevr0dmxu5hj99jgazlgrka4t
transaction
f817c40915a0a1c76e604f7ee876c2c07f2c17cb2fecd187ea9200ab0543dba4
confirmations
74780
spent
true